No such suit in equity shall be abated by reason of the non-joinder of persons liable as defendants unless the plaintiff, after being notified by plea or answer of the existence of such persons, unreasonably neglects to make them parties.
Mass. Gen. Laws ch. 158, § 53
Non-joinder of parties; abatement
